LANDING PLACE, LEGHORN [Livorno], 1883. Wuerth 65. Signed in pencil by Pennell in his early florid 19th century hand, and inscribed, possibly in another hand, "To Frederick Paul Keppel/Paris 1893." This is a richly inked impression of a very uncommon etching by Pennell, the only one I have seen for sale in 25 years. The dimensions given in Wuerth may be incorrect, since the impression at the Library of Congress, printed on "official Tuscan paper," is 17 x 19 cm. and was donated to them directly by Pennell. A rich impression in fine condition. |
